WebApr 1, 2024 · Preheat the oven to 350°F (180°C). Remove the stuffing from the fridge and allow it to reach room temperature. Put the stuffing in an ovenproof dish and drizzle 2-3 tablespoons of stock over it. Cover the dish with foil and heat it for 15-30 minutes. Uncover the dish for the last 5-10 minutes to crisp the top. WebJan 4, 2024 · Instead, follow these steps to freeze it properly. 1. Allow the stuffing to cool completely.
